Operative instruments 
Amalgam Carrier
This is a double ended amalgam carrier. 
The dentist or assistant "scoops" up the 
amalgam (silver filling material) and 
places into the opening of the tooth. 
This instrument is especially useful for 
large fillings, so that the dentist can flip 
it to the other end for the application 
of additional amalgam.

amalgam pluggers and condensers 
Smooth Condenser
Serrated Condenser 
Function: To pack and condense amalgam into cavity 
preparation
Interproximal Condenser 
Function: To pack and condense amalgam into interproximal 
areas of the cavity preparation Characteristics: Ends are shaped 
to fit in the mesial or distal box. Smooth or serrated ends .
Football Burnisher 
Function: To smooth Amalgam after condensing, to contour 
matrix band, to burnish amalgam Characteristics: Smooth 
football shaped metal instrument, single or double sided.
Acorn Burnisher 
Function: To smooth amalgam after 
condensing, used to create occlusal anatomy, 
burnish amalgam Characteristics: Acorn shaped 
tip, metal, single or double sided.
T-Ball Burnisher 
Function: To Smooth amalgam after condensing; to contour 
matrix band, initiate carving and occlusal anatomy 
Characteristics: Smooth metal, has a ball and paddle single or 
double sided.
Beavertail Burnisher 
Function: To smooth amalgam after condensing; to 
burnish the lingual, facial amalgam walls of a 
restoration Characteristics: Similar shape to beaver 
tail, smooth metal, single or double sided.
Ball Burnisher 
Function: To smooth amalgam after condensing 
To contour matrix band before amalgam placement.
carver 
• Discoid-Cleoid Carver 
• Function: To carve occlusal anatomy into amalgam restorations 
Characteristics: Double ended; Discoid is disk shaped; cleoid is 
pointed, sharp.
Woodson 
Function: Used as a burnisher and condenser 
Characteristics: Doubled ended, one end a condenser 
while other is paddle shaped.
Hollenback Carver 
Function: To contour and carve occlusal and 
interproximal anatomy in amalgam restorations 
Characteristics: Double ended, sharp stiff metal 
blade, sharppoint; ends are protrude at different 
angles; carves other restorative materials.
Half-Hollenback Carver (2) 
Function: To contour and carve occlusal and 
interproximal anatomy in amalgam restorations 
Characteristics: Half the size of Hollenback (1); double 
ended, sharp stiff metal blade, sharp point; ends are 
protrude at different angles; carves other restorative 
materials.
Dycal/Liner Applicator 
Function: To Place Calcium Hydroxide or Glass 
Ionomer Characteristics: Has short or long 
handle, similar to a tiny ball burnisher.
Tofflemire/Matrix Band Retainer 
Function: To maintain stability of matrix band 
during condensation of restorations 
Characteristics: Has a guide slot, spindle, outer 
and inner knob.

Excavator 
the tips resemble a spoon for removing the soft 
decay.
Hatchet 
Function: An instrument to accentuate line and point 
angles of internal and external outlines, remove 
unsupported enamel Characteristics: Cutting edges at 
differing angles.
Plastic Instrument 
Function: To carry composite material for cavity 
preparation, and shape composite, not for any 
other use Characteristics: Specially coated 
instrument, not for amalgam or any other use.
Dental tweezers 
Dental tweezers, called "college tweezers," can be used for "placing 
small objects in the mouth and retrieving small objects from the mouth," 
according to "Basic Guide to Dental Instruments." College tweezers may 
"lock" to prevent dropping materials though they also come in 
nonlocking varieties. The working ends of college tweezers can be 
straight or curved, and serrated or smooth. 
non locking 
tweezer
Locking tweezers
Cotton Pliers 
They look like tweezers and function the same way. 
Cotton pliers are also very useful to pick up small items 
and remove small items from the mouth. They are also 
used to to avoid contamination.
Explorers 
These are delicate, pointed instruments used for tactile 
examination of tooth surfaces and restorations to identify any 
irregularities. 
A-Straight Explorer(Left) & Curved Explorer(Right). 
Straight explorer is bent at 90 degrees. It is used to examine the 
occusal/top surface of teeth for tooth decay. 
Curved explorer is also used to examine the occusal/top surface 
of teeth for tooth decay.
B-Interproximal Explorer 
This explorer has 2 or more angles in the shank 
and exploring tip is pointed towards the 
handle. It is useful in examining the proximal/ 
side surfaces of the teeth for detecting caries.
